Paul Léon Marie (Paul) Jungbluth (Vaals, 24 november 1949) is a Dutch GreenLeft politician. Between 2005 and 2006 Jungbluth was a member of the Tweede Kamer. In parliament Jungbluth was active on education and economic affairs. Jungbluth entered the Tweede Kamer in 2005 where he replaced Evelien Tonkens. He had a background as research in the Institute for Applied Social Sciences of the Radboud University Nijmegen where he published on education. He did not stand for re-election in 2006 election.
